How to Make Loaded Buffalo Chicken Fries

Step 1: Prepare the Fries

Start by baking or frying your frozen fries according to the package instructions until they’re golden and crispy. Using hot fries ensures your Loaded Buffalo Chicken Fries get off to the right start with perfect crunch.

Step 2: Shred and Toss the Chicken

While the fries are cooking, shred your cooked chicken breast into bite-sized pieces and toss it in buffalo sauce until well coated. This step infuses your chicken with that signature spicy, tangy flavor.

Step 3: Layer the Fries and Chicken

Once your fries are done, spread them evenly on a baking sheet or oven-safe dish. Distribute the buffalo chicken evenly on top of the fries, making sure each fry has a little bit of that spicy chicken.

Step 4: Add the Cheese

Sprinkle a generous mix of shredded cheddar and mozzarella cheese over the top. This cheesy layer not only enhances flavor but also helps bind the fries and chicken together in a gooey, delicious way.

Step 5: Bake Until Melty

Pop the assembled fries, chicken, and cheese back in the oven at 375°F (190°C) for 8-10 minutes, or until the cheese is utterly melted and bubbly, creating that irresistibly gooey topping.

Step 6: Garnish and Serve

Remove from the oven and sprinkle chopped green onions on top. Optionally, add a drizzle of ranch or blue cheese dressing and some celery slices for freshness.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Place any leftover Loaded Buffalo Chicken Fries in an airtight container and refrigerate for up to 3 days. To keep fries from sogging, store toppings separately if possible.

Freezing

Because of their crispy nature, Loaded Buffalo Chicken Fries do not freeze well after assembly. However, you can freeze cooked fries and cooked buffalo chicken separately for up to 1 month and combine them fresh when ready.

Reheating

Reheat leftovers in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10 minutes or until hot and slightly crispy again. Avoid microwaving to prevent soggy fries and rubbery cheese.

Ingredients

Scale

Fries Base

  • 4 cups frozen French fries

Buffalo Chicken

  • 2 cups cooked chicken breast, shredded or diced
  • 1/2 cup buffalo sauce

Cheese

  • 1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1/2 cup shredded mozzarella cheese

Garnishes & Extras

  • 1/4 cup green onions, chopped
  • Ranch or blue cheese dressing, for drizzling or dipping
  • Celery sticks, sliced (optional)

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Fries: Bake or fry your frozen French fries according to the package instructions until they are golden and crispy, ensuring a crunchy foundation for the dish.
  2. Shred and Toss the Chicken: While the fries cook, shred the cooked chicken breast into bite-sized pieces and toss them in buffalo sauce until thoroughly coated for that signature spicy and tangy flavor.
  3. Layer the Fries and Chicken: Spread the crispy fries evenly on a baking sheet or oven-safe dish, then distribute the buffalo chicken evenly over the fries to ensure each bite has some spicy goodness.
  4. Add the Cheese: Sprinkle a generous mixture of shredded cheddar and mozzarella cheese evenly over the fries and chicken to create a rich, gooey topping.
  5. Bake Until Melty: Place the assembled dish in a preheated oven at 375°F (190°C) for 8-10 minutes, or until the cheese is melted, bubbly, and irresistibly gooey.
  6. Garnish and Serve: Remove from the oven and garnish with freshly chopped green onions. Optionally drizzle ranch or blue cheese dressing on top and add celery slices for a fresh crunch.
